About the University of Illinois at Chicago
UIC is among the nation’s preeminent urban public research universities, a Carnegie RU/VH research institution, and the largest university in Chicago. UIC serves over 34,000 students, comprising one of the most diverse student bodies in the nation and is designated as a Minority Serving Institution (MSI), an Asian American and Native American Pacific Islander Serving Institution (AANAPSI), and a Hispanic Serving Institution (HSI). Through its 16 colleges, UIC produces nationally and internationally recognized multidisciplinary academic programs in concert with civic, corporate, and community partners worldwide, including a full complement of health sciences colleges. By emphasizing cutting-edge and transformational research along with a commitment to the success of all students, UIC embodies the dynamic, vibrant, and engaged urban university. Recent “Best Colleges” rankings published by U.S. News & World Report, found UIC climbed up in its rankings among top public schools in the nation and among all national universities. UIC has nearly 260,000 alumni and is one of the largest employers in the city of Chicago.

Position Summary:
The University of Illinois at Chicago (UIC) Division of Cardiology is currently seeking an Advanced Heart Failure Cardiologist to develop and lead our Advanced Heart Failure Program.

Duties & Responsibilities:
Responsibilities include supporting the inpatient cardiology service, advanced heart failure, and the ambulatory clinic. Qualified candidates will have a strong background in cardiovascular medicine, have completed ACGME-accredited cardiovascular disease and heart failure fellowship programs, hold ABIM certification or board eligibility in cardiovascular disease and advanced heart failure and transplant cardiology. In addition to the skills as noted, the successful candidate will be expected to provide leadership, mentorship, and training to medical students, residents and/or fellowship trainees. Salary is commensurate with experience.

The ideal candidate will possess substantial clinical experience in the field of Advanced Heart Failure and Mechanical Circulatory Support. Proficiency in ECMO and short-term and long-term mechanical support strategies including ventricular assist devices (VADs) is expected. The incumbent will collaborate with multiple stakeholders ranging from physicians and surgeons to front line staff to provide exceptional patient care and leadership.

Qualifications:
Candidates should be Board certified/Board eligible in Advanced Heart Failure and Transplant Cardiology.
